5. Conclusions
- The two steps overaging is a useful way to control the mechanical properties of DP-TRB. In the premise of satisfying the requirement for the strength of DP590 grade, the total elongation can be significantly increased (3~7% in most cases). The improvement of ductility is beneficial to the followed forming processes such as cold stamping.
- The obvious changes of mechanical properties among thicknesses between 1.0~1.4 mm and 1.6~1.8 mm are found. The main reason for the changes is different degree of ferrite recrystallization. The thicknesses zones of 1.0~1.4 mm show lower strength with completely ferrite recrystallization, while the thicknesses zones of 1.6~1.8 mm present higher strength with incomplete recrystallization.
- The zones with different thicknesses for one DP-TRB show two kinds of yield behaviors (continuous yield and non-continuous yield) simultaneously under some particular process (e.g., step 1 is holding at 450 °C for 60 s). This phenomenon is related to the difference in dislocation density. Much more dislocations in thicker zones provide more locations for Cottrell atmospheres. Thus the non-continuous yield behavior, which was caused by the pinned effect of Cottrell atmospheres, occurred in thicker zones while the thinner zones still showed continuous yield.
- A transition state of yield behavior, which combines the characteristic of the smooth curve in continuous yield and the plateau in non-continuous yield, is found. The finer C diffusion control by two step overaging results in quite different pinning effect of Cottrell atmospheres. Thus, the transition state of yield behavior can be attributed to the occurring of the pinning effect of Cottrell atmospheres in a gradual way.
